AbbVie reported Q1 2026 earnings per share (EPS) of $2.65, marginally surpassing the consensus estimate of $2.6452 by a surprise of 0.18%. Revenue details were not disclosed. Following the release, ABBV shares rose 1.5%, suggesting modest investor relief amid ongoing challenges in legacy product sales.

AbbVie’s Q1 2026 performance was anchored by its immunology portfolio, which continues to offset declining Humira revenue. The company reported EPS of $2.65, driven by strong adoption of Skyrizi and Rinvoq across inflammatory bowel disease and dermatology indications. Although specific revenue figures were not provided, the slight beat on the bottom line indicates favorable operating margin management, possibly aided by cost controls and lower raw material expenses. The stock’s 1.5% uptick reflects cautious optimism that the pipeline transition is proceeding on track. In the prior quarters, Humira biosimilar erosion had pressured top-line growth. However, AbbVie’s newer biologic therapies are gaining market share. Management may have highlighted operational efficiency and steady demand for its aesthetics portfolio (Botox, Juvederm) as additional levers. The absence of a revenue disclosure could signal that the company is prioritizing profitability metrics over sales growth in this transitional period.

The EPS beat could be partly attributed to one-time benefits such as favorable currency exchange or lower tax provisions. Without explicit guidance, analysts anticipate the company to reiterate full-year EPS expectations in the range of $10.50–$11.00, though this remains speculative. The market appears to be pricing in continued momentum in Skyrizi and Rinvoq, which may achieve combined sales exceeding $25 billion by 2027. Key risk factors include potential regulatory headwinds for immunology drugs in Europe and pricing pressure from the Inflation Reduction Act. Additionally, the aesthetics division faces uneven demand in China and the U.S. Mass retail segment. AbbVie’s R&D pipeline features experimental therapies in oncology and neuroscience, but any setbacks could weigh on sentiment. Management’s strategic priority is to de-risk the post-Humira transition while maintaining a high-dividend payout.

Some analysts may view the slight EPS beat as a positive sign that cost discipline is compensating for revenue softness. Others could argue that the stock’s post-earnings gain is cautious, as the absence of revenue data leaves a valuation uncertainty. Notably, AbbVie’s forward P/E remains in line with large-cap pharma peers, suggesting limited upside catalysts until a clearer growth trajectory emerges. What to watch next: the Q2 2026 report for concrete revenue figures and updated guidance. Investors should monitor scripts for Skyrizi and Rinvoq, as well as any color on Humira’s erosion floor. The company’s ability to deliver consistent EPS beats amid patent cliffs will be a key factor in sustaining the dividend growth narrative. For now, AbbVie’s Q1 results marginally exceeded expectations, but the market awaits the full picture.
